Web22 mrt. 2024 · In addition to using a single transfer function along with gains and transport delays as suggested by @Sam Chak, if you have the Control SystemToolbox, you can use one LTI System block and enter the transfer function as the LTI system variable parameter. For example, if H (s) = 1/ (s +1)* (exp (-1*s) - exp (-0.5*s))
